Introduction
As humanity gears up for exploration-class space missions, the development of artificially intelligent agents is becoming increasingly vital. These AI agents aim to provide earth-independent medical capabilities that ensure astronaut health and safety during long-duration space travel.
The focus on creating these intelligent systems stems from the challenges posed by space environments. Astronauts face unique health risks, and having reliable medical support is crucial. The integration of AI can facilitate real-time diagnostics, treatment recommendations, and monitoring of astronaut health during missions. This innovation not only addresses immediate healthcare needs but also ensures that missions can operate independently of earth-based support.
